#d52fd7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d52fd7 is composed of 83.5% red, 18.4% green and 84.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.9% cyan, 78.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 299.3 degrees, a saturation of 67.7% and a lightness of 51.4%. #d52fd7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5eff with #ab00af.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#d52fd7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060106 is the darkest color, while #fdf4f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d52fd7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b7b8b is the less saturated color, while #fa09fd is the most saturated one.
